diff --git a/Class_Diagram.md b/Class_Diagram.md index aee1de5..5eb6f95 100644 --- a/Class_Diagram.md +++ b/Class_Diagram.md @@ -181,9 +181,16 @@ package Model <> #bada55 { abstract class AbstractDie abstract class AbstractDieFace - interface IManager class Player - + + interface IManager $inprogress { + +Add(toAdd: T): T + +GetAll(): T[*] + +GetOneByName(name: string): T + +Update(before: T, after: T): T + +Delete(toDelete: T) + } + package Games #daf { class GameRunner $todo { @@ -251,6 +258,7 @@ package Model <> #bada55 { interface IManager $inprogress { +Add(toAdd: T): T +GetAll(): T[*] + +GetOneByName(name: string): T +Update(before: T, after: T): T +Delete(toDelete: T) }